MICHIGAN 27, NO. 9 WISCONSIN 25
U-M's comeback is biggest at Big HouseBY MARK SNYDER • FREE PRESS SPORTS WRITER • September 28, 2008
Program-defining moments come in all shapes and sizes.
But few arrive as loud and fierce as the one delivered from Terrance Taylor's prodigious mouth at halftime Saturday at Michigan Stadium.
Michigan trailed Wisconsin, 19-0, and that was actually better than could be expected.
So Taylor simply let his team, particularly the imploding offense, have it.
"If anyone's lacking, we feel as a team we can call them out and they'll respect that, so that's what we do," he said of his halftime rant in which he looked every player in the eye and not one responded. "This is a family."
Suddenly, it was a family that came together, rallying for the largest U-M comeback in Michigan Stadium's 500-game history, knocking off No. 9 Wisconsin, 27-25.
Either inspired or scared by Taylor's speech, the offense responded with a final burst that will be talked about for the next 500 home games. ......(more)
